Admissions & fees

What it costs

Universität Siegen is a public university in North Rhine-Westphalia. There are no tuition fees for any student regardless of nationality (NRW does not charge non-EU tuition fees, unlike Baden-Württemberg or Bavaria). All students pay a semester contribution (Semesterbeitrag) of €372.80 per semester (Summer Semester 2026 rate), which includes a Germany-wide semester transport ticket (€208.80), student services contribution (€140.00), solidarity contribution (€4.00), and student council fee (€20.00). Students enrolled in the preparatory German language course pay an additional €500.00 per semester.

Admission requirements

International applicants without a German school-leaving certificate apply through the university's STARTING portal. For German-taught programmes, a minimum German language level of DSH 2 (or equivalent: TestDaF TDN 4, Goethe C2, telc C1 Hochschule) is required. Applicants from China and Vietnam must submit an APS (Akademische Prüfstelle) certificate - enrolment cannot proceed without it. Indian applicants must complete the APS procedure in India as part of the student visa process. Applicants whose foreign qualification does not directly grant university access may need to attend a Studienkolleg (preparatory foundation year). The university operates a separate German language preparatory course (Sprachkurs) for admitted international students.

Application deadlines

Winter Semester: restricted bachelor's/master's programmes June 1-July 15; unrestricted master's programmes April 1-September 15; German language preparatory course September 1-November 15. Summer Semester: restricted programmes December 1-January 15; unrestricted master's programmes October 1-March 15; German language preparatory course February 1-May 15. Only complete applications submitted within the relevant window are accepted.

Languages of instruction

The majority of degree programmes are taught in German. German-language applicants require DSH 2 (or TestDaF TDN 4 in all sections, Goethe C2, or telc C1 Hochschule); linguistics and media programmes recommend DSH 3. A selection of English-taught master's programmes is available (e.g. Accounting, Auditing & Taxation); English proficiency for these is assessed by the relevant faculty.

Entry requirements, intake dates and language levels differ for every degree.
